It’s a bit of a cliche to say that some bands are never properly captured in the studio and are best experienced live, even if live albums, by default usually given post-performance touches anyway, can’t properly capture that experience to the full regardless. But Radiohead earned a deserved reputation for bringing their compositions to a new life on the stage, and this collection of 2001 recordings of Kid A and Amnesiac songs, featuring a couple of new arrangements, as well as a solo Thom Yorke performance of “True Love Waits,” gives a sense of their power.
